DNA Polyacrylamide Gel Electrophoresis - UC Davis

Polyacrylamide gels are poured and run in 0.5x or 1x TBE at low voltage (1-8 V/cm) to prevent denaturation of small fragments of DNA by heating. Other electrophoresis buffers such as 1x TAE can be used, but they are not as good as TBE. The gel must be run more slowly in 1x TAE, which does not provide as much buffering capacity as TBE.

Running agarose and polyacrylamide gels | IDT - Integrated ...

Polyacrylamidegels can separate small DNA fragments (5-1000 basepairs) effectively. Resolutionand capacity of polyacrylamide gels are generally greater than agaroseones. The purified fragments can then be used for cloning, sequencing,or labeling. The protocols in this unit outline pouring and electrophoresisof nondenaturing polyacrylamide gels.

What is polyacrylamide gel electrophoresis?

Polyacrylamide gel electrophoresis provides very high resolution of DNA molecules 10–3,000 bp long. Under the appropriate conditions, DNA molecules differing in size by only a single base pair can be resolved (learn more: Nucleic acid electrophoresis education).

What voltage does a nondenaturing polyacrylamide gel run at?

Nondenaturing polyacrylamide gels are usually run at voltages between 1 V/cm and 8 V/cm. If electrophoresis is carried out at a higher voltage, differential heating in the center of the gel may cause bowing of the DNA bands or even melting of the strands of small DNA fragments.
